Axis Bank becomes a co-promoter of Max Life

•            Axis Entities will own 12.99% stake in Max Life

•            Max Life’s Board to be recast with three Axis nominees

•            Axis Entities have right to acquire another 7% in Max Life

Axis Bank Limited (“Axis Bank”), India’s third largest private sector bank, together with its subsidiaries Axis Capital Limited and Axis Securities Limited (collectively referred to as “Axis Entities”) have become the co-promoters of Max Life Insurance Company Limited (“Max Life”), after completion of the acquisition of 12.99 % stake collectively by the Axis Entities in India’s fourth largest private life insurance firm - Max Life.  The Board of Max Life recorded the closure of the deal today.

 The transaction was completed after the Insurance Regulatory and Development Authority of India (IRDAI) gave its formal approval in February this year. Max Life’s holding company Max Financial Services Limited (“MFSL”) and Axis Bank had first announced their intent to bring in the latter as a strategic partner in Max Life in February 2020.

Transaction

Axis Bank and its two subsidiaries—Axis Capital Limited and Axis Securities Limited collectively own 12.99% stake in Max Life after the consummation of the deal. The Axis Entities have a right to acquire an additional stake of up to 7% in Max Life, in one or more tranches, subject to regulatory approvals.

With the conclusion of this transaction, Max Life’s Board will be strengthened further, with co-option of three nominee directors of Axis Entities on its Board.

Axis Bank has shared a successful business relationship with Max Life for over a decade, providing long-term saving and protection products to nearly 20 lakh customers. The total premium generated through this alliance has aggregated to over Rs. 40,000 crores. Both companies have invested extensively in product and need-based sales training, thereby leading to a consistent increase in productivity.

Max Life has been consistently outperforming the private industry. Its asset under management (AUM) grew by 23% YoY and reached Rs 84,724 crore as on 31st December 2020, which has more than doubled in less than 4 years. In the last four years (FY 16 –20), its Individual Adjusted New Sales registered a compounded annual growth rate (CAGR) of 18%. In the first 11 months of last fiscal FY 21, Max Life has outperformed the top three private players with YoY Individual Adjusted New Sales growth of 14%.

 Max Life Insurance achieves Claims Paid Ratio of 99.22% during FY 2019-20

  • Paid 15,342 death claims during the financial year 2019-20*
  • Digital forensic controls and predictive analytics underwriting models decrease repudiation ratio to 0.78%

Max Life Insurance Company Ltd. (“Max Life” / “Company”), in line with its continued promise of trust to its customers, announced that it has paid off 15,342* claims received in FY 2019-20, thereby settling INR 562.54 crores* worth of individual claims received in FY 2019-20. The Company has achieved high claims paid ratio of 99.22%* – in comparison with the company’s last five-year performance.

With consistent investment in fraud detection and mitigation at the issuance stage through robust predictive analytical based underwriting models, Max Life has demonstrated steady improvement of 226 bps in claims paid ratio over the last five years from 96.95%** in FY 2015-16 to its current figure of 99.22% in FY 19-20*. During FY 2019-20, out of total death claims received, only 120 were rejected and 1 case was pending for closure at the end of the financial year. The company’s repudiation ratio has fallen to 0.78% at the back of best-in-class digital forensic controls.

Since its inception till March 2020, Max Life has paid INR 3801 crores towards 128,288 policies for individual death claims.

Universal Sompo General Insurance



The Board of Directors of Universal Sompo General Insurance Co. Ltd approved its Unaudited Financial Results for the quarter ended June 30th, 2020.

Universal Sompo General Insurance Co. Ltd reported PAT of ₹ 46.21 Cr in Q1 FY21 (growth of 165% as compared to Q1 FY20), which was better than expected performance. The GDPI of the company rose by 16.62% to ₹ 418.62 Cr in Q1 FY21.

The loss ratio improved by 2.58% to 78% as compared to Q1 FY20 at 80.58%. This was mainly due to an improvement in Health Insurance, Personal Accident Insurance, Marine Insurance and Motor Insurance loss ratio. The combined operating ratio improved by 7.16% to 101.41% (Q1 FY20 was 108.57%). The Company reported a healthy growth of 25.34% in its investment income to ₹ 56.38 Cr as compared to ₹ 44.98 Cr in Q1 FY20 last year. Shareholder net worth increased by 4.59% in Q1 FY21, while the solvency ratio stands at 2.21 times.

Health Insurance remains a key growth driver for the company. It is important to note that Motor Insurance profitability is improving, and company has signed up some great digital alliances with many notable partners.

Apart from introducing a Covid-19 specific health product on a Group platform during the quarter, company has also begun to promote Arogya Sanjeevani, standardized health product formulated by IRDAI.

Liberty General Insurance Introduces ‘Liberty Assure’ – An Industry First Feature that Offers Waiver of Compulsory Deductible at NO EXTRA PREMIUM

-          Introduced under Regulatory Sandbox approval received from IRDAI
-          Waiver of ‘Compulsory Deductible’ at No Extra Premium at the time of raising a claim/Loss
-          Savings of INR 1000/INR 2000 per claim
-          The additional benefit of Service Warranty ascertains that Peace of Mind comes standard for the customers
-          Feature available to customers across select cities- Ahmedabad, Jaipur, Kolkata, Bangalore, Hyderabad, Mumbai, Chandigarh, and Delhi-NCR

Liberty General Insurance Ltd. (LGI), in an industry first move, today launched an innovative service ‘Liberty Assure’ as a part of its existing Private Car Package Policy, under the Regulatory Sandbox approval received from IRDAI. This innovative offering is one of its kind in the industry where the customer will not have to bear the cost of ‘Compulsory Deductible’ for every claim at NO EXTRA PREMIUM to avail this service at the time of raising a claim/loss. The new feature will also give customers even more control over their insurance costs, thus enabling them to save more.

Additional benefits under this feature include the Service Warranty, which ascertains that Peace of Mind comes standard for the customers. It covers any defects arising from the repair of an accidental vehicle. The Company’s preferred provider network (PPN) workshop will make such loss good by providing the required repair/replacement of the defect at no additional cost. The customer can visit the same workshop with the service warranty certificate for any further repair/replacement of the defect. 

However, the service warranty will be available up to 6 months or 10000 kms and it will be effective from the date of delivery of vehicle from Liberty’s PPN Workshop.

All customers intimating their vehicle’s own damage partial loss claim(s) under Private car package policy during July 03, 2020 – December 31, 2020 will be eligible to avail the benefits specified under this unique feature at the Company’s PPN workshops only.

Further, this feature will be available to the customers across eight locations- Ahmedabad, Jaipur, Kolkata, Bangalore, Hyderabad, Mumbai, Chandigarh, Delhi-NCR. The vehicles repaired at Liberty’s PPN workshops will also entitle the customers to avail free value-added services such as pick-up & drop, exterior car wash, engine tune-up and A/C Check Up among others.

Illustration for reference only:
Like in all Motor insurance policies, a compulsory deductible is the amount that the insured must pay. If the compulsory deductible for a Private car is ₹2000 and the customer incurs a total assessed claim expense of ₹2500, then the customer’s insurance company will pay ₹500, after deducting the compulsory deductible of ₹2000. Now, with Liberty Assure, this ₹2000 will also be paid by the Insurance company.

What is a Compulsory Deductible?
It is a fixed amount deducted at the time of claims and it is common across all insurance companies (as prescribed by India Motor Tariff). It is determined based on the engine capacity of an individual’s private car. The compulsory deductible per claim in case of private cars up to 1,500 cc engine is ₹1000; for cars above 1,500 cc it is ₹2000
